I’ve been experiencing freezes after ~1h of playing. Those are hard freezes when even switching workspace doesn’t work. Restarting the game helps for another hour

I’ve tried what few options from protondb but haven’t noticed much change

Am I the only one?

  • GPU: Radeon 5700 xt
  • CPU: AMD
  • 48 GB RAM
  • SSD
  • Helluh@lemmy.world
    link
    fedilink
    English
    arrow-up
    11
    ·
    10 days ago

    Similar specs, I was getting full lock-ups after 1-3hrs.

    GPU: AMD Radeon RX 6950 XT CPU : AMD Ryzen 7 3700X 8-Core Ram: 32gb

    Enabled a setting in game to always reserve one cpu core for basic sys functions and haven’t crashed since. (Haven’t played the recent patches either though)

    • sys110x@feddit.nl
      link
      fedilink
      English
      arrow-up
      6
      ·
      edit-2
      10 days ago

      Found the setting; Settings > Graphics > Limit Process CPU Usage (Experimental)

      “Reserves 1 CPU core for background tasks (process affinity). Will reduce game performance.”

      Enabled and testing.

    • INeedMana@piefed.zipOP
      link
      fedilink
      English
      arrow-up
      2
      ·
      10 days ago

      It’s the experimental one that might be translated to my locale as " limit CPU use"?

      • Helluh@lemmy.world
        link
        fedilink
        English
        arrow-up
        2
        ·
        9 days ago

        Yes! It didn’t really impact my performance but definitely stopped the crashes.

        • INeedMana@piefed.zipOP
          link
          fedilink
          English
          arrow-up
          1
          ·
          9 days ago

          Thanks, but I already have that. It did make things better but I was still getting freezes so far

  • sys110x@feddit.nl
    link
    fedilink
    English
    arrow-up
    3
    ·
    10 days ago

    Yep! Similar freeze after some period of playing, haven’t found a solution yet.

    GPU: NVIDIA RTX 3070 CPU: AMD Ryzen 7 5700X3D RAM: 32GB SSD

    I’ll update Proton version detail later today and report back on the suggested fixes in this thread.

  • dink@lemmy.world
    link
    fedilink
    English
    arrow-up
    3
    ·
    edit-2
    10 days ago

    Do you have steam overlay disabled? If so try the LD_PRELOAD workaround by entering:

    LD_PRELOAD=“” %command%

    in the game’s launch options.

    This was supposed to be fixed by now but I still have the issue intermittently with some games. Usually they just start lagging, but rarely they will full crash.

    Please update once you confirm it does or doesn’t work.

    EDIT: More about what this variable does, for the curious: https://wiki.archlinux.org/title/Steam/Troubleshooting

    • INeedMana@piefed.zipOP
      link
      fedilink
      English
      arrow-up
      1
      ·
      6 days ago

      Ok, I think I can report now

      While disabling it did help some (no freezes when playing solo), once I partied up the problem came back.

      I kept the experimental “conserve one thread for system”, lowered all graphics settings, set fps limit, disabled hardware rendering in Steam and I could play whole session in one launch.

      When I was getting the freezes, I did not observe some temp going too high in Mango HUD but it seems it might have been some thermal spiking. For these specs the settings should be lowered for playing in a party and disabling steam overlay and steam hardware rendering can help squeeze more out of the hardware

  • cevn@lemmy.world
    link
    fedilink
    English
    arrow-up
    3
    ·
    10 days ago

    Weird, mine has been fine on a mix of linux computers, one had some power or thermal issues resulting in instant power off, but the game works. Lord knows ive spent more than a few 5 hr runs just building the base lol.

  • swelter_spark@reddthat.com
    link
    fedilink
    English
    arrow-up
    2
    ·
    9 days ago

    I use gamemode to run mine on e-cores only because hyperthreading causes it to freeze after loading in (either for the first time, or when changing maps). It was usually temporary, but once it just froze my entire system, and when I loaded back in, I was in the middle of quicksand and my copter was gone. :( Turning off hyperthreading also solves that problem, but that would affect everything else I run.